Thank you for the great ideas🌸 I store my tissue papers between 2 pieces of thick flat cardboard (cut from a box that the TV came in). I did not fold the cardboard, or put elastic inside. Just the tissue paper flat inside. Then clipped the cardboard with a bull clip on each side, and store it upright between my desk and the bookshelf, on the floor. You can also use washi tape and place tissue paper on a piece of regular paper to run through your inkjet printer. Let it dry before removing or printing another print. It's gorgeous!
